Summary: Trading Colonies
Initial Comment:
This confuses me a little bit, because there was no such option in Colonization. It is in FreeCol. But since it already is here, it could maka a nice option with FC2 in mind, if only the AI learned some reason.
Buying and selling colonies was not uncommon during Colonization era, the colonial powers treated their settlements on other continents like acquisitions of a forign land rather then part of their own beloved country and so the colonies were a commercial value.
What bothers me in current version of FreeCol is that like in Firaxis games, the AI is stubborn beyond reason, it won't sell a poor little town on the other side of the map for 25000!
I think the values of colonies should be made realistic, the main colonies of strategic importance should of course not be for sale, but other, less important ones should be buyable for a good price. It would be hand in situation, when somebody else has build a small colony in the middle of the land you want to control, you want to get rid of foreign presence, and for them it's hard to organize transport and defence for this settlement; so it should be possible to agree on buying such setlement from the AI.
